The three formats remain the bedrock. 90-ball is the traditional British staple: three rows, nine numbers per ticket, and prizes for one line, two lines, and a full house. 75-ball offers a faster rhythm with patterns to complete, and 80-ball sits between the two, popular with players who want a bit of both. Ticket prices vary widely, from pennies in the quieter daytime rooms to a few pounds in the prime evening sessions, and prize pools scale accordingly.

Welcome Offers: How Bingo Bonuses Actually Work
Bingo welcome offers differ from casino bonuses in a meaningful way. Rather than free spins on a slot, you are typically offered a bundle of free tickets, a deposit match, or a combination of both. A common structure is a deposit of £10 that unlocks £30 worth of tickets plus a handful of free games in the first week. The key detail is the wagering requirement attached to any bonus cash — these are commercial terms set by the operator, commonly ranging from 20x to 65x, and they apply to winnings generated from bonus funds, not the ticket purchase itself.
For example, if a room gives you £50 in bonus funds with a 35x requirement, you would need to wager £1,750 through eligible games before withdrawing anything generated from that bonus. This is why the bingo no deposit bonus angle is so appealing: a no-deposit free ticket or small cash gift lets you sample the room’s atmosphere without any financial commitment. These offers are rarer and usually carry tighter conditions, but they are worth hunting for when you are comparing rooms.
Newbie rooms are another distinct feature of the bingo landscape. These are low-stakes sessions, often running every hour or two, where ticket prices are capped at a few pence and the prize pools are modest but frequent. They exist to let newcomers learn the rhythm of the game — how auto-daub works, when the chat calls begin, how long a session lasts — without risking much. Most established rooms, including those at Betdaq Casino and Lucky Pants Casino, run these as a permanent fixture rather than a one-off promotion.

Budgeting and Ticket Strategy for a Full Session
Bingo is a session game, not a spin-and-stop one, and the budgeting approach should reflect that. A sensible starting point is to decide your total spend for the evening before you log in, then divide it across a handful of sessions rather than dumping it all into one big jackpot game. The standard prize types — one line, two lines, full house in 90-ball — reward different patterns, and a spread of tickets across multiple games gives you more chances to catch a line win even when the full house eludes you.
Ticket strategy is simpler than it looks. In a 90-ball game, buying three strips (nine tickets) gives you solid coverage across the number grid, while a single ticket keeps your exposure minimal. The sweet spot for most casual players is two to three tickets per session: enough to stay in contention for a line win, but not so many that a quiet run of numbers drains your balance. Jackpot games with rollover prizes are tempting, but they typically have higher ticket prices and lower odds of a full house — treat them as a treat, not a staple.
Session pacing matters too. The evening peak, roughly 7pm to 10pm, offers the biggest prize pools but also the fastest games and the most crowded chat. Daytime sessions are slower, cheaper, and more relaxed — ideal for learning or for playing while you work. Many experienced players keep a modest daytime routine for the chat community and save their bigger ticket purchases for the evening jackpots.

Banking, Withdrawals, and the Speed of Your Money
The phrase “fast payouts” in the title is not marketing fluff — it is a measurable difference between rooms. The mechanics of a withdrawal are straightforward: you request a cashout, the operator verifies your identity and any wagering requirements, and the money lands in your account. The speed of that journey depends on the payment method and the operator’s processing habits. E-wallets like PayPal and Skrill typically settle within hours, while bank transfers and card withdrawals can take one to three working days.
Minimum cashout thresholds are another detail worth checking. Some rooms set a floor of £10 or £20, which is fine for a casual win, but a low-stakes player who wins a £5 line may have to keep playing to reach the threshold. The best payout bingo sites keep their minimums low and their processing times transparent, publishing expected timeframes rather than hiding them in the small print.

Deposits, by contrast, are near-instant everywhere. Debit cards, e-wallets, and prepaid options all credit your balance immediately, and most rooms support a wide range of methods. One fixed rule applies across the board: since April 2020, credit cards cannot be used for gambling in Great Britain, so a debit card or e-wallet is your only practical route.
